Music Career and Chart Impact
Peak Fame and Key Albums
In the mid-1970s, Shaun Cassidy achieved significant chart success with albums such as "Shaun Cassidy" and "Born Late." His pop rock sound and teen idol image drove multiple hit singles that received substantial radio play.
Later Musical Work and Reissues
He has released later works and participated in retrospective compilations, which have been reissued in digital formats. These efforts reflect sustained interest in his catalog among both older fans and new listeners.
Television and Film Contributions
Screenwriting and Producing Roles
Beyond performing, Shaun Cassidy built a career as a television writer and producer, contributing to series such as "Roar" and "American Gothic." His behind-the-camera work has influenced genre television development.
